Ginger-Lime Pear Cobbler

Ginger-Lime Pear Cobbler
Prep Time
25 min
Cook Time
50 min
Yield
10 servings
Ingredients
- 3/4 cup sugar
- 1/8 teaspoon ground ginger
- 5 cups sliced peeled fresh pears
- 2 tablespoons finely chopped crystallized ginger
- 2 tablespoons lime juice
- 1/2 cup butter, melted
- BATTER:
- 3/4 cup all-purpose flour
- 1/2 cup sugar
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1 teaspoon grated lime zest
- 1/8 teaspoon salt
- Pinch ground ginger
- 3/4 cup 2% milk
Directions
- In a large bowl, combine sugar and ground ginger. Stir in the pears, crystallized ginger and lime juice; set aside.
- Pour butter into an ungreased 11x7-in. baking dish. In a small bowl, combine the flour, sugar, baking powder, lime zest, salt and ginger. Stir in milk. Pour over butter (do not stir). Spoon pear mixture over the top.
- Bake at 350° for 50-55 minutes or until bubbly and golden brown. Cool for 10 minutes before serving.
Nutrition Facts
1 serving: 281 calories, 10g fat (6g saturated fat), 26mg cholesterol, 184mg sodium, 49g carbohydrate (35g sugars, 3g fiber), 2g protein.
